With the RX100 M7, you can choose from a variety of shooting modes, including continuous or single shot. The camera’s built-in autofocus allows you to quickly focus on a subject without moving. If you’re shooting a sporting event, you may prefer this mode because the AF can lock onto a subject without the user’s involvement. With the RX100 M7, the focus area can be customized by selecting a zone or flexible spot. The control wheel can also be used to change the size of the focusing frame.

HDR and scene recognition are other features to consider with this camera. The latter uses a combination of optical and electronic methods to enhance the image quality. The intelligent Active mode also provides smoother stabilization when shooting while walking. It also supports the Movie Edit mobile app, which helps you achieve smoothness similar to a gimbal. The RX100 VII also maintains the pocket-sized design of the RX100 family. It also boasts a 2.35 million dot XGA OLED Tru-Finde electronic viewfinder and ZEISS(r) T coating.
